Mrs. Aida Elizabeth Rivera Huber, age 71, of Oak Ridge, NC, passed away Saturday, April 28, 2007, at the Kate B. Reynolds Hospice Home.

She was born April 9, 1936, in Lancaster, PA to the late A. Oscar and Elizabeth Goldbach Rivera. Mrs. Huber was a faithful member of the Roman Catholic Church and is preceded in death by her husband, Richard Huber.

Surviving are her children, Lisa Murray and her husband Kevin; Kenneth Bissell and his wife, Cheryl, and Michael Bissell and his wife Connie; five stepchildren, Rick, Maureen, Kevin, Patty and Tom Huber; her twin sister, Angela OBrien, and brother, Thomas Rivera. She was Gram to seven grandchildren, Michael, Isabella, Brian, Hudson, Alek, Mackenzie and Luke.

A funeral mass will be celebrated at 11:00 A.M. Wednesday, May 2, 2007, at Our Lady of Mercy Catholic Church. The family will receive friends from 6 to 8 P.M. Tuesday at Hayworth-Miller Silas Creek Chapel. In our gratitude for the services of the Kate B. Reynolds Hospice Home (101 Hospice Lane, Winston-Salem, NC 27103), donations would be appreciated in lieu of flowers.

Lancaster Newspapers 5/1/2007
